History and development:
Internet poker appeared when you look at the late 1990s as a consequence of developments in technology while the net. The initial online poker room, earth Poker, premiered in 1998, attracting a little but enthusiastic community. But was at the first 2000s that online poker practiced exponential development, primarily because of the introduction of real-money games and televised poker tournaments.
Popularity and Accessibility:
One of the most significant reasons for the immense rise in popularity of on-line poker is its availability. Players can log in to their most favorite on-line poker platforms anytime, from anywhere, using their computer systems or mobile phones. This convenience features drawn a varied player base, ranging from recreational players to professionals, causing the rapid growth of internet poker.
Features of On-line Poker:
Online poker provides several benefits over traditional brick-and-mortar gambling enterprises. Firstly, it gives a larger array of online game options, including different poker variations and stakes, catering to the preferences and budgets of all kinds of players. Additionally, internet poker spaces are available 24/7, eliminating the limitations of physical casino operating hours. Moreover, internet based systems usually provide appealing incentives, loyalty programs, together with ability to play multiple tables at the same time, boosting the entire video gaming experience.
